What Components Are Employed in Eco-Friendly Fresh Boxes?

While different products can be used for produce packaging, those fashioned with environmental care in mind often showcase choices like recycled cardboard, fluted material, and degradable polymers. Post-consumer cardboard is a favored option due to its minimal heaviness and potential to be reutilized multiple times, cutting down cumulative waste. Fluted paper delivers structural integrity, making it fitting for transporting heavier items while proving green.

Biodegradable plastics, generally fashioned from plant-based materials, serve as a viable option to traditional plastics, breaking down more expeditiously in natural environments. Environmental Effects Assessment

When evaluating the environmental impact of packaging options, the choice between biodegradable and recyclable materials often becomes a critical consideration. Biodegradable materials break down naturally, lowering landfill waste and improving soil health. However, their breakdown demands specific conditions, which may not always be met in typical waste management systems. Conversely, recyclable materials can be processed and reused, lowering the demand on virgin resources. Yet, their recycling efficiency depends heavily on local infrastructure and consumer participation. Each option has its merits; biodegradable materials support environmental health in the long term, while recyclable materials can be more efficient in resource conservation. Ultimately, the decision copyrights on specific contexts, including local waste management capabilities and user behavior.

Tips for Maximizing Quality in Your Produce Delivery

To ensure the maximum freshness of produce deliveries, consumers should pay attention to storage conditions immediately upon arrival. First, it is vital to unpack the items promptly and assess their condition. Leafy greens and herbs thrive in a cool, humid environment, so storing them in the refrigerator's crisper drawer is advisable. Conversely, fruits like bananas and avocados may require room temperature to ripen properly before refrigeration.

Additionally, consumers should separate ethylene-producing fruits, such as apples and tomatoes, from sensitive vegetables to avoid early deterioration. Proper ventilation is also crucial; keeping produce in permeable containers can help maintain freshness.

Regularly examining the items for signs of spoilage ensures that any affected produce is taken out before it impacts others. Finally, using produce within its ideal time frame enhances taste and nutritional content, assuring that the benefits of eco-friendly delivery are fully achieved.
